The AI Agent Problem

AI can write suggestions, but WordPress work still happens somewhere else.

AI tools are already useful for writing copy, explaining code, summarizing pages and suggesting SEO improvements. But most AI workflows still happen outside WordPress.

A user asks AI for an update. The AI gives text. The user copies it. The user pastes it into WordPress. The user fixes formatting. The user checks metadata. The user updates links. The user publishes manually.

That workflow is slow, fragile and disconnected. The next step is not just asking AI for ideas — the next step is letting AI agents work with real WordPress context, but safely.

The Core Idea

AI agents need tools, permissions and review — not uncontrolled access.

A powerful AI WordPress workflow needs more than a chatbot. It needs structured tools, authentication, site identity, read and write boundaries, clear permissions, staged actions, preview-before-apply, logs and human approval for sensitive changes.

Core principle: AI prepares. Humans review. WordPress updates only when approved.

Preview Before Apply

The safest AI action is one you can review first.

Preview Before Apply is one of the most important patterns for AI agent WordPress workflows. Instead of asking AI to directly update a page, the AI prepares a proposed change. You review what will change, decide whether it is correct and only then apply it.

Why it matters: prevents accidental overwrites, protects important pages, supports client approval and keeps humans responsible for publishing.

The workflow

  1. AI reads allowed context
  2. AI prepares a proposed update
  3. The proposed change is staged
  4. A human reviews the preview
  5. The human applies, revises or rejects
  6. The action is recorded for review

Security and Control

AI agents should never become invisible administrators.

Connecting AI to WordPress is powerful, but it must be designed carefully. LemonX focuses on controlled access, clear boundaries and reviewable actions.

Recommended practice: start with read-only workflows, add staged actions next, and only enable direct write actions when the team has strong controls and a clear approval process.

  • Authenticate AI clients
  • Limit available tools
  • Separate read & write tools
  • Use preview-before-apply
  • Protect API keys & tokens
  • Respect WP roles & caps
  • Use staging for advanced flows
  • Review AI content before publish
  • Avoid sending sensitive data
  • Keep logs for important actions
  • Rotate credentials if exposed
  • Disable unused tools
  • Use HTTPS everywhere
  • Keep WordPress & plugins updated
